
Thompson Realty Capital has received approval from the town of Flower Mound to move ahead on a 200-unit apartment complex, an office building, restaurant and retail space.
Community Impact reports that the apartment project, called Silveron Park, includes amenities such as a pool, courtyard, and a fenced-in dog park. The apartment construction can’t begin until Thompson finishes construction on 75,000 square feet of nonresidential space on the site. The office building will be three stories tall and will total approximately 65,000 square feet, with retail space comprising the remainder.
Thompson is a Richardson-based company that boasts on its website that it’s a full-service real estate firm specializing in the development, leasing, management, and servicing of commercial real estate properties, with a specific focus on the development of mixed-use projects, office buildings, single-family and multi-family subdivisions.
Flower Mound is northwest of Dallas and northeast of Fort Worth, adjacent to Grapevine Lake.Â
